Communication device housings often require stable dimensions, reliable heat dissipation and clean assembly details. Typical machined features include CNC milled cooling slots, precise pockets, ribs, threaded holes, connector openings, flat sealing surfaces and mounting positions.
Custom aluminum enclosure machining for telecom and electronic devices
For custom communication device enclosure projects, our engineering team reviews the 3D model, material, wall thickness, tolerance, surface finish and batch quantity before machining. Depending on the geometry, we support 3-axis CNC milling, 4-axis machining, 5-axis CNC machining, CNC turning, drilling, tapping, chamfering and deburring.
Aluminum CNC machining for visible housings also depends on surface preparation. We can support anodized aluminum parts, brushed finish, sandblasting, polishing and laser marking when communication equipment enclosure parts require stable appearance and corrosion resistance.
